Choosing the appropriate cost to provide is as much an artwork as It's a science. Your agent can analyze the regional current market by looking at similar Attributes, or “comps” — which is, the prices of close by related households which have sold not too long ago. Soffee states he runs a comparative market place Investigation, or CMA, from the final a hundred and eighty days and evaluates many things, such as the pace of property profits and tax evaluation heritage.

An inspection isn’t required to purchase a foreclosed dwelling, nevertheless it can detect key issues the bank isn’t aware about. It will assist you to decide no matter if EDMONTON property listings to move ahead with the purchase or stroll away from the offer — provided you’ve provided a house inspection contingency within your deal. (In scorching marketplaces, purchasers often waive the inspection to help make their bid a lot more interesting, but that is extremely dangerous with an as-is obtain.) A preapproval details how much money you’ll probable have the capacity to borrow based upon the lender’s extensive evaluation of the funds, which includes credit score score and earnings. “It’s usually good to be prepared,” suggests Sklar. You’ll also want to take into consideration what type of bank loan to acquire preapproved for. Foreclosed Qualities frequently need repairs or upgrades, and an FHA 203(k) personal loan may also help. These financial loans let consumers to finance repairs around a certain dollar amount of money. three. Decide simply how much to offer
